In the '90s, some automobile manufacturers began to install transponder chips onto keys. These chips generated an electrical signal that could be read by the car's ignition, which could determine if the key was authentic or not. These keys were expensive but they prevented thefts. These chips are currently found in many cars including the Hyundai Elantra, Azera Accent, Santa Fe and Sonata.

Dead button cells are another cause of your Hyundai key fob not functioning to lock or unlock your vehicle. It is crucial to select a new battery that has the same size, voltage and specifications as your old one. Get help from a salesperson to determine which battery to buy.
After replacing the battery, you will have to program the key fob for your Hyundai. The process is simple and requires only a few steps. You can also follow the instructions in your vehicle's owner manual or OBD-II scanner tool. You will usually be asked to enter the make, model, and engine type of your car and the VIN number. You can use a VIN scan to locate this information if you do not have it. Once you enter all the necessary information the car will be able to recognize the new key, and then lock or unlock the doors.

Hyundai is gaining a reputation in the auto industry due to its top-quality vehicles and a robust warranty program. Its bumper-tobumper warranty is a five-year or 60,000-mile period, and the powertrain is covered for 10 years or 100,000 miles. Certain parts of the car are not covered by the warranty, for example, paint and batteries. The company also excludes certain maintenance services from the warranty, like filter and oil changes, as well as wiper blade replacements.
